Purchasing Coordinator

The Purchasing Coordinator position is responsible for supporting the purchasing team and managing administrative tasks related to vendor and supplier agreements, contracts, pricing, item data, rebates, purchase orders, and supplier communications. This position ensures purchase orders are processed accurately and timely, vendor and item information is maintained in the company ERP system, supplier pricing is current and accurate, and internal teams receive timely support to resolve purchasing, supplier, pricing, delivery, and product-related issues.

Essential Functions

  • Responsible for processing daily purchase orders and ensuring purchase orders are received by vendors, confirmed, and shipped in a timely manner. This includes but not limited to logistics purchase orders and expense purchase orders for operations.
  • Maintain delivery dates for all products on order with vendors and follow up on missed delivery dates, back ordered items, and delivery updates in the system.
  • Coordinate with the Category Management, Customer Service, Operations, Sales Support, Accounting, and other internal teams to resolve purchase order, item data, delivery, recall, and product-related issues.
  • Match confirmations to purchase orders electronically in the system and run reports to verify purchase order status, vendor receipt, shipment timing, and related follow-up items.
  • Set up and maintain supplier information in the system, including terms, item set up, buying group participation, legal company information, and supplier point of contact information.
  • Maintain item files in the system, including discontinued items, item number changes, item merges, description changes, and other item updates in coordination with appropriate internal teams.
  • Ensure supplier pricing is loaded accurately into the company ERP system and displayed correctly on company-generated purchase orders.
  • Resolve supplier term discrepancies, freight changes, pricing changes, and pricing issues that do not meet contractual requirements.
  • Coordinate and communicate special cost programs, perform periodic reviews, remove expired programs, and update new costs as required.
  • Load, manage and process rebate contracts with key suppliers, including maintaining accurate item pricing, reviewing pricing changes, preparing monthly or quarterly rebate filings, and following through with Accounting to ensure timely processing.
  • Coordinate product testing, repairs, recertifications, and returns with appropriate vendors, including documentation of return reasons and communication of product issues to Category Management when necessary.
  • Attend product training and supplier meetings to maintain supplier relationships and support effective communication with assigned suppliers.
  • Manage supplier recall inventory and communicate supplier recalls to internal teams, including Sales, Sales Support, Category Management, and Purchasing.
